¿Cuánto cuesta alquilar un apartamento en Phoenix?
Dormitorios | Precio Promedio | Más barato | Más caro |
---|---|---|---|
Casas en Alquiler 2 Dormitorios en 85022 | $1,664 | $975 | $4,000 |
Casas en Alquiler 3 Dormitorios en 85022 | $2,448 | $1,670 | $5,834 |
